Working at JA of the Chisholm Trail

Like many non-profits, the culture of Junior Achievement is a decidedly mission-driven one. From the board of directors to senior management to staff members, the JA community is filled with dedicated professionals committed to delivering its programs of hope and opportunity to students around the world.

Through the key content areas of entrepreneurship, financial literacy, and work readiness, JA inspires students to succeed in a global economy. We reach over 28,000 students locally each year. Our success stems from committed people who are team players and share a common enthusiasm for the great mission of this organization.
